Dean Parrett ready to step-up comeback with run-out against City

First-teamers set to line-up for Wimbledon's development squad on Tuesday

22 January 2018

By Chris Slavin

Dean Parrett is poised to step-up his recuperation after long-term injury with a run-out for the development squad on Tuesday afternoon (1.00 pm kick-off at Merstham FC).

Dean (pictured), who required an operation on his groin after an injury at Oxford in October, is pencilled in for tomorrow's Central League cup match against Bristol City.

Paul Robinson and Harry Forrester are other first-teamers earmarked to play in the game.

Alan Reeves said: "They need minutes because there is a big period coming up for the first-team in February with seven games. These lads are going to be needed during that spell. Dean has been doing a lot of fitness work with Jason Moriarty, but it's not the same as playing in games."

Meanwhile, young forward Jayden Antwi has gone out on loan to Evo-Stick Premier South side Farnborough, a move that Alan believes is best for his development at this stage.

"We just thought that he has played enough football for the Under-23s now," added Alan. "He is physically developed enough and he needs to go out and play men's football, rather than playing for the Under-23s."

Jayden featured as a second-half substitute for Farnborough in a 4-0 win at home to Dunstable Town on Saturday.
